Dessert rose in need of your help

I have a dessert rose tree which is about 10 years old. For the last 5 it flourished beyond my imagination. This year it is acting like it is dieing. The leaves are falling off and the limbs are very puny looking at the ends. I'm in florida, and have given it plant food-- same kind for many years. This is such a beautiful plant can any one suggest how I might save it. A pre- thanks for any and all help :
